Desktop does not match screen resolution [Gutsy only?]

Hi there,

I could not find any thread about this specific problem, sorry if it's been discussed (and solved!) already.

I installed Ubuntu Gutsy Gibbon beta on my Panasonic CF-Y7 laptop. I started with 1280x1024 resolution for install, then I tried to modify the display type and resolution to 1400x1050. Then Ubuntu recognizes the 1400x1050 display and it works, but the desktop resolution is stuck at 1024x768. The login screen is at 1024x768, but fits inside the actual 1400x1050 resolution (like if it was "windowed").

Here is a screenshot of my desktop:


And here is a windowshot of the display panel options: the resolution for the default monitor is stuck at 1024x768 and I cannot select any other higher resolution (even when I select the "LCD 1400x1050" monitor type).



Also the screen rate is 30Hz which obviously is not correct. Also, I do not know if it is wrong or not, but you can see that there are 2 "Screen 1" (in french "Ecran 1") in the list...

Of course I can resize the windows to fit the 1400x1050 display, but as you can see on the first image, the top bar is limited to 1024x768. When I first logged with this configuration, the bottom bar was also reproducing this 1024x768 display (the bar was floating in the middle of the screen and its width was 1024 pixels). But I could resize and move it to the real bottom of the screen, and have its width 1400 pixels (as shown on the first image).
